What You Should Consider When Choosing a Padel Court Manufacturer

Manufacturing Expertise and Quality Assurance

Selecting a padel court manufacturer demands scrutiny of their production capabilities and quality frameworks. Beyond basic credentials, true expertise manifests in systematic validation of every structural and material component.

ISO 9001 Certification, In-House QC Protocols, and Performance Validation Beyond Paper Credentials

Getting ISO 9001 certified means a company follows global quality management standards, but let's be honest, that's just the starting line. What really sets apart the best manufacturers are their own strict quality controls. They check dimensions down to within 1mm, run stress tests that go way beyond what's required, and actually test products in real world conditions. For example, they subject glass panels to simulated years of weather beating and put turf systems through tough impact tests. These aren't just theoretical exercises either. The results from these tests give concrete proof that courts will stay intact and playable even after months or years of heavy use without breaking down or losing quality.

Factory Scale, Vertical Integration, and On-Site Capacity — Why Production Control Matters for Padel Court Consistency

When it comes to manufacturing excellence, vertical integration makes all the difference. Top manufacturers handle everything from raw materials right through to final assembly in their own facilities. This means they can manage processes like steel galvanization and glass tempering themselves instead of relying on outside suppliers, which cuts down on those pesky supply chain issues we all know too well. Companies that have dedicated production lines for padel courts along with ample on-site stock typically see lead times drop somewhere between 30% to maybe even 50%, and this helps maintain consistent quality throughout each unit produced. If reliability matters, look for manufacturers who keep detailed records showing complete weld integrity on steel frames. Also worth checking are those that use automated optical scanners to spot tiny defects in tempered glass surfaces these days. These aren't just fancy buzzwords either; they're actual practices that ensure both dimensional accuracy and safety standards stay where they should be.

Padel Court Material Specifications and Performance Engineering

Steel Framework: Galvanization Standards, Structural Load Ratings, and Corrosion Resistance for Outdoor Durability

The foundation of any quality padel court lies in its frame construction. When looking at materials, galvanized steel that meets ASTM A653 G90 specs (with at least 0.9 oz per square foot of zinc coating) stands up well against rust problems, which is particularly important near beaches or in areas where humidity runs high. Courts need to handle structural loads of around 150 pounds per square foot when dealing with things like heavy winds or snow accumulation. Most good companies back this up with actual engineering reports instead of just making vague promises. Top manufacturers go even further by subjecting their frames to salt spray tests lasting over 1,000 hours. These tests simulate harsh conditions we actually see out there in the real world, showing how much better their products perform compared to basic industry requirements.

Tempered Glass Walls and FIFA-Compliant Padel Turf: UV Stability, Ball Bounce Uniformity, and Player Safety Metrics

The enclosure relies on 10 to 12 mm CE certified toughened glass that's built to withstand impacts without breaking apart, keeping all the energy from collisions contained within the structure. When it comes to the actual playing surface, there's no getting around the need for FIFA Quality Pro certification. This standard requires several key components including UV stabilized fibers that maintain their color for at least eight years, infill depths kept within a tight ±2 mm range, and specific performance tests must be passed too. The field needs to meet certain criteria like how evenly balls bounce back, sliding resistance below 0.35 micro units, absorbing over 60% of impact force, and allowing vertical compression between 4 and 9 mm when stepped on. All these numbers aren't just random requirements either they actually make a real difference in protecting players' joints during matches, ensuring games feel consistent throughout, and ultimately creating fair conditions for serious tournaments where every detail matters.

Regulatory Compliance and Installation-Ready Design

Alignment with FIP & WPT Standards: Dimensions, Lighting Layouts, Drainage Systems, and Structural Clearance Requirements

The FIP and WPT standards form the backbone of what makes competitive padel possible, and sticking to them isn't optional if players want to stay safe and qualify for tournaments. A standard court needs to be exactly 20 meters by 10 meters across the ground. The lights need to be arranged so nobody gets blinded by glare or stuck in shadow spots during play. Drainage systems have to work hard enough to deal with heavy rain without water sitting on the surface after a storm. And there's that important 6 meter clearance requirement too, because otherwise those powerful overhead shots could hit the ceiling instead of clearing it. Smart manufacturers don't just follow these rules as bare minimums though. They build these requirements right into their modular court designs from the start. This approach cuts down on last minute changes when installing new courts, speeds things up considerably, and means everything works properly right out of the box without weeks of tweaking needed first.

After-Sales Support and Long-Term Padel Court Reliability

Warranty Transparency: Coverage Scope, Realistic Claim Resolution Timelines, and Preventive Maintenance Partnerships

When companies stand behind their products with solid warranties, it shows they believe those products will last and perform well over time. The best manufacturers make sure their coverage includes important components like structural steel frames, tough tempered glass walls, and turf that meets FIFA standards. Their warranty actually explains what's protected from problems like factory flaws, damage from harsh weather, or wear and tear over years of use. What really matters though is how quickly these companies respond when claims come in. Most will acknowledge issues within about two days, and send someone out to check major problems at the site within just five workdays. Industry leaders go even further by building regular maintenance into their warranty agreements. They typically schedule checkups twice a year, monitor UV damage on artificial surfaces, and work directly with clients on joint maintenance plans. Courts maintained this way tend to stay in good condition much longer, sometimes doubling their useful life, which means owners spend far less money overall in the long run.
